      Presidents confirm participation in Minsk talks

      Russian President Vladimir Putin will travel to Minsk today for a meeting that will discuss a solution to the Ukrainian crisis, the Kremlin has confirmed.Ukrainian President Petro Poroshenko will also travel to Belarus this Wednesday, as will German Chancellor Angela Merkel and French President Francois Hollande. …read more Source:...

      Ukraine Sees New Surge in Violence on Eve of Minsk Peace Talks

      More than twenty people were killed in eastern Ukraine on the eve of the peace talks that are scheduled to take place in Minsk on Wednesday. The Ukrainian army lost nineteen soldiers, the majority of them killed near the key transport hub of Debaltseve, which has been surrounded by the separatists, the BBC reports.
